Key Album Surfboard Models
Album offers a diverse range of surfboard models, each designed to excel in specific conditions and cater to different surfing styles. Here are some of their most popular and influential models:
- The Twinsman: A high-performance twin fin designed for speed and maneuverability. The Twinsman is known for its responsiveness and ability to generate speed in a variety of conditions.
- The Insomnia: A versatile all-around board that excels in a wide range of conditions. The Insomnia is a popular choice for surfers looking for a reliable and forgiving board.
- The Disasym: An asymmetrical surfboard designed for enhanced performance on either the frontside or backside. The Disasym is a favorite among surfers who want to maximize their performance in specific wave conditions.
- The Levitator: Designed for small to medium-sized waves, the Levitator is known for its exceptional glide and ability to maintain speed in weaker conditions.
- The Plunder: A mid-length board designed for smooth, flowing turns and effortless paddling. The Plunder is a popular choice for surfers who want a board that is both fun and easy to ride.

Caring for Your Album Surfboard
To ensure that your Album surfboard lasts for years to come, it is important to take proper care of it. Here are some tips for caring for your Album surfboard:
- Rinse your board with fresh water after each surf session. This will help to remove salt, sand, and other debris that can damage the board.
- Store your board in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ight. Prolonged exposure to sunlight can cause the board to fade and become brittle.
- Protect your board from dings and scratches. Use a board bag when transporting your board and be careful not to drop it.
- Repair any dings or scratches promptly. Small dings can quickly turn into larger problems if they are not repaired.
- Consider using a surfboard sock or bag for added protection.
